DeepSeek isn't a detection tool
DeepSeek's job is generation — drafting answers, explaining concepts, writing code, and working through problems out loud. There's no feature where you hand it an essay and get back a calibrated verdict on who wrote it. Ask it point-blank and you'll get a plausible-sounding guess, not a measurement: language models aren't trained or scored against a "human vs. AI" ground truth, so any answer is pattern-matching dressed up as a judgment. The reasoning trace is a bigger tell than the final answer
DeepSeek's reasoning models are known for showing their work step by step before landing on an answer — informal, thinking-out-loud text ("let me work through this," "actually, that's not quite right, so...") that reads nothing like finished prose. Some students copy that trace along with the final answer, assuming more text looks more like effort. It's the opposite: a reasoning trace is even more uniform and formulaic than a model's polished closing paragraph, so pasting one into an assignment is both an obvious style mismatch to a professor and, if it's ever run through a detector, just as flaggable as any other machine text. Treat the trace as scratch work you read and discard, never as material you copy in.
Free, capable, and popular with non-native English writers
Because DeepSeek is free and doesn't gate access behind the account tiers some rivals use, it's become a common tool for students writing in a second language — a group that already faces a documented bias in AI detection. Detectors key on smooth, simple, evenly-structured prose, and that's also how careful non-native English writing often reads, so those writers get falsely flagged more often even when every word is genuinely their own; we cover this in depth in why writing gets flagged as AI. Using DeepSeek doesn't remove that bias. A student who's already more likely to be falsely flagged and then submits an unedited DeepSeek paragraph on top of it is stacking two separate risk factors, not solving one.
So does DeepSeek's own output get flagged?
Yes, potentially. Real detectors — Turnitin, GPTZero, Copyleaks, Originality.ai among them — aren't tuned to one company's model; they read for a general fingerprint shared by any machine writing: uniform sentence rhythm, predictable phrasing, little variation from paragraph to paragraph. DeepSeek's default answers tend to have exactly that texture, so an unedited paragraph can trip a detector the same way Grok or Copilot text can. Being free or open-weight doesn't change what a detector reads — it only changes what the text cost to produce.
Using DeepSeek for schoolwork
Check your institution's policy before anything else — AI rules vary by school, department and even assignment, and following them is on you, not the tool. Using DeepSeek to brainstorm, explain a concept, or sanity-check your logic carries no unusual detection risk, since the writing that ends up in your submission is still yours. Copying a DeepSeek-drafted paragraph, or its reasoning trace, wholesale into your own work is different: that text is machine-written regardless of source, and carries the same flag risk as any other AI output.
If a DeepSeek-assisted paper comes back flagged
Remember what the score actually is: a statistical guess, not a finding of misconduct. If you used DeepSeek for research or brainstorming and wrote the actual draft yourself, your document's own edit history makes a stronger case than any detector percentage. If your own natural writing already reads as flat or repetitive — common among non-native English writers regardless of any AI tool, as above — that's worth working on directly rather than hoping a detector happens to read it kindly.
